(18**-18**) Amateur or possibly a semi-professional actress.

Her contribution to South African theatre

She appeared for the Garrison Amateur Company as "Lady Cranberry" in Exchange no Robbery (Hook), and "Flora" in The Midnight Hour (Dumaniant/Inchbald), on 8 October 1825; "Cecily Homespun" in The Heir at Law (Colman Jr) on 16 August 1826.

Sources

F.C.L. Bosman, 1928[1]: pp. pp. 188-189.
